Bears General Manager Ryan Poles Wants the Team 'to Be Hunting at All Times'
Ben Johnson wants Caleb Williams to improve decision-making, footwork and accuracy as the Bears focus on continuity over expansion.
- As the Chicago Bears open training camp Wednesday, head coach Ben Johnson is prioritizing fundamental growth for quarterback Caleb Williams, emphasizing refined footwork and consistency over flashy plays.
- Coming off their first NFC North title since 2018, the Bears are no longer preseason afterthoughts, prompting Johnson to emphasize continuity rather than rapid offensive expansion to ensure Williams masters existing play calls.
- Johnson intends to see faster decision-making after the snap as the game begins to slow down for the young quarterback, while also stressing improved throwing accuracy by straightening out footwork.
- Veterans face early health setbacks as cornerback Kyler Gordon remains sidelined on the Physically Unable to Perform list, and defensive end Montez Sweat was placed on the non-football illness list Tuesday.
- General manager Ryan Poles maintains a "hunting" mindset for the roster as the team begins a four-practice stretch Wednesday, preparing for their preseason opener against the Browns on August 15.
